Peter the Great was the last Russian ruler to issue Wire Money. Wire Money are small shapes of metal that were rolled and then cut into sections. The term Wire Money was derived from the minting technique used.
Most of the coins are under .3 grams in weight. Peter the Great, 1689-1725, terminated the use of Wire Money.
